I have a friend who has willingly taken on the task of cleaning her neighbor's rabbit hutches. She brings home trailer fulls of rabbit poo for her garden. Although she generally does not share as she has four acres of gardens, she gave me a couple of bags to experiment with this year, with the warning that I have to find my own source next year. Smiling

She generally lays down a fairly heavy layer of poo at this time of year in her vegetable garden and then covers it with her mulching materials. Her vegetable garden is the most productive garden in the area. Her results have made me a believer.

I won't see the results in my garden until next spring, but I have no doubt that the rabbit poo will enrich the soil.
